Just in case you missed it, Absolute Hearts Music Review will now be published on Saturdays, this is due to popular demand and also to be able to accommodate more songs and without further ado here are the songs we shall be reviewing on this week Absolute Hearts Music Review:

1. Sess ft. Terry Apala – That’s Wassup: Sess The Problem Kid hit us with a brand new joint with one of the rave of the moment Terry Apala, wasn’t really feeling Terry on this one but he wasn’t bad, Sess once again showed his production skills, the rating will be 6/10. 

2. Terry Apala - Feel Me: Terry Apala isn’t relenting on his effort to conquer Nigeria with his Hip hop Apala sound as the Isoko boy returns with another decent track titled Feel Me. Not a bad song but also not a hit song, the rating would be 8/10. 

3. Shatta Wale ft Sarkodie – Game Boy: Shatte Wale returns with another dope and inspiring song and on this one he features fellow Ghanaian artiste Sarkodie and together they gave us an 9/10 song. 

4. Terry Tha Rapman ft Signature - Worry Worry: One of the finest MC the game has seen is here again with another 8/10 rating song. Worry Worry features Signature who killed it on the hook and as expected TR didn't dull the verse. 

5. Cabosnoop ft Olamide - Awaa: Can’t remember the last time I heard from Cabo Snoop, the guy that held Africa to ransom with his hit song Windeck. The east African artiste is back this time with a love song titled Awaa and he features Olamide on this one and together they were able to put out a decent work. The rating would be 8/10

6. Eedris Abdulkareem Ft. King Brownman –  Ramadan Kareem 2: In honour of the month of Ramadan, Eedris decided to release something for his Muslims fans and also used the chance to pray for Nigeria. The rating would be 8/10. 

7. Ruggedman - Is-Police Your Friend: Creativity at it's peak, well it is Ruggedman what else can you expect?, this song is just brilliant in all ramification and the rating would be 9/10.

8. Del B ft Timaya X Runtown – Die For Yuh Whine: Del B just gave us another monster hit chai Del B really raised the bar on this one, his production na die. He employed the service of Runtown and Timaya and together they gave us a perfect 9/10 song. 

9. Davido Fall: The official version of Davido's Fall is here and once again he reunites with Kiddominant for the production of this one. I would say 2017 has been a better year for Davido in relation to the songs he has released so far, already in his arsenal is IF, a song that would go down as one of the biggest hit for the year and now he has given us Fall another brilliant song from O.B.O himself. The rating for this song would be a 9/10.  

10. Koker - Wavy: I guess Koker decided to give us a birthday gift, the Chocolate City artiste celebrated his birthday some days ago. Wavy is another brilliant track with a brilliant production and as expected it has a very catchy hook. This would be Koker's second single this year and the rating would 8/10. 

11. Emtee – Corner Stone: Emtee has resurfaced with another brilliant song as expected and he titled this one Corner Stone. Emtee is one of South Africa's finest emcees. The rating would be 8/10. 

12. Erigga -Yab Them: The self-acclaimed King of the South Erigga is back again, as we await his next musical project titled A Trip To The South he decides to drop Yab Them. As expected Erigga once again did well in connecting with his street fan, the rating of the song will be 8/10. 

13. Wizkid ft. Chris Brown - African Bad Girl: Finally we have the official version of one of the most anticipated songs from Wizkid. Yes we have heard some unclear and unofficial version but now we have the official version and as expected Wizkid was on his A game and Chris Brown wasn’t far from his too. Once again Sarz is responsible for the production of this song though if you ask me there is a similarity between the beat of this song and Show Me The Money. The rating would be 8/10. 

14. Phyno - If To Say: Talking about the redefinition of highlife sounds then you have to point fingers to this beautiful sweet melody from The Playmaker Phyno. If To Say is that song you will definitely put on repeat if you know good music. The rating would be 9/10. 

15. Becca - You & I: Ghanaian sensational vocalist Becca returns with a sweet melody and she delivered extremely well. You & I will have an 8/10 rating.
